Here’s the official synopsis of “Pan Am”:

“Passion, adventure and espionage…They do it all–and they do it at a 30,000 feet. They style of the 1960s, the energy and excitement of the Jet Age and a drama full of sexy entanglements deliciously mesh in a thrilling and highly original new series, “Pan Am,” premiering Sunday, September 25.

In this modern world, air travel represents the height of luxury, and Pan Am is the biggest name in the business. The planes re sleek and glamorous, the pilots are rock stars, and the stewardesses are the most desirable women in the world. Not only are these flyboys and girls young and good looking, but to represent Pan Am they also have to be educated, cultured and refined. They’re trained to handle everything from in-air emergencies to unwanted advances–all without rumpling their pristine uniforms or mussing their hair.

These pre-feminist women form a powerful sisterhood, as they enjoy the rare opportunity to travel outside the country–something most women in this age can only aspire to–and one of the few career options that offers them empowerment and respect.”
